About this opportunity

Please Review attached documents ADMINISTRATIVE GUIDANCE FOR OFFERORS Vendor Questions: All vendor questions regarding this solicitation shall be submitted by email to the david.hester@va.gov no later than 8/20/2026. Questions received after this deadline may not be addressed, and answers will be provided via amendment 8/24/2026 on SAM.gov. Site Visit: No site visit is scheduled; pictures of the trees are in attachments on SAM.gov. Late Quotes: Late quotes will not be accepted. Vendors are responsible for ensuring that their complete quote is submitted prior to the solicitation closing date and time.
